Output 558cbb6203248ef20366bc975d98f0d5a634d4aceec889769e2575c7def13f75:75

value
579814
script pubkey
OP_0 OP_PUSHBYTES_20 23b6631df5ad2f1c8d397b9eaf46d21c8c3aaddf
address
bc1qywmxx80445h3erfe0w0273kjrjxr4twlvjl2ls
transaction
558cbb6203248ef20366bc975d98f0d5a634d4aceec889769e2575c7def13f75